//目录

数据库原理及应用——绪论

数据库:相互关联的数据的集合+访问这些数据的程序

数据库管理系统(DBMS):建立和管理数据库的软件,介于应用程序和操作系统之间

 

数据库发展:

  • 人工管理阶段
  • 文件管理阶段:数据可以长期保存,文件面向应用程序
  • 数据库管理阶段:结构化数据(本质区别),独立性高(物理独立性,数据逻辑独立性),数据由DBMS统一管理,有良好接口

 

数据模型:

三要素:数据结构(层次模型,网状模型,关系模型),数据操作,完整性约束

 

数据库系统结构:

三级模式:

  外模式(用户级),模式(概念级),内模式(物理级)

 

数据库系统的二级独立性:

  • 物理独立性:应用程序与存储在磁盘上数据库中的数据是独立的;
  • 逻辑独立性:数据库的逻辑结构(增删改查),和应用程序的逻辑结构独立
posted @ 2017-06-13 20:07  小草的大树梦  阅读(235)  评论(0编辑  收藏  举报